NGSS HS-ETS1-1: Analyze a major global challenge to specify qualitative and quantitative criteria and constraints for solutions that account for societal needs and wants.
In this simulation, you act as a city planner addressing a major global challenge: securing a reliable clean water supply for a growing population.
Instructions:
- Define Constraints: First, you must explicitly set the quantitative boundaries for your project (budget limit, environmental impact limit) and the criteria for success (target water capacity).
- Propose Solutions: Once constraints are set, choose from various engineering and social solutions. Each has trade-offs regarding cost, water yield, environmental damage, and public approval.
- Analyze Impacts: Advance time year by year to see how your choices affect the city. Try to meet your target water capacity without violating your budget or environmental constraints.
